In the Hibassk® high-barrier film made by the Dutch company A. van den Broek BV (www.a-vdbroek.nl), a DuPont™ Surlyn® sealant layer helps to ensure that the red colour of vacuum skin packed meat will be preserved for a longer time and that the typical odour associated with conventional nylon-polyethylene film packaging is prevented from forming. At the same time, the storage life of fresh meat is thus extended. These benefits are the result of combining the gentle vacuum skin packaging technology with the excellent meat adhesion of Surlyn® which significantly reduces the undesired release of meat juice. With vacuum food packaging now a fast-growing trend in Europe, Hibassk® film pouches thus offer the meat processing industry an advantageous packaging alternative for superior product quality and retail shelf appeal.
